Output 3ddcb2a17c47b7e43167518f84f56cb880f0914acf752253b08fc83d6d4f7f90:15

value
5960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a89a4ae3b892e2fd11c014f532968a0608ec95b2 OP_EQUAL
address
3H4WHCpqvBctHm2VhkmoXddko9QghU8GrX
transaction
3ddcb2a17c47b7e43167518f84f56cb880f0914acf752253b08fc83d6d4f7f90